The article focuses on H. M Rasjidi’s thoughts and experiences with regard to the relation and dialogue between Muslims and Christians in Indonesia. Rasjidi's works seriously discuss the historical events and intellectual debates pertaining to Muslim-Christian conflicts in Indonesia. Furthermore, this article discusses the methods for engaging with other faiths in both Islam and Christianity. Discussing a brief understanding of the established principles in Islam as a framework for a dialogue with other faiths shall be done first. Using this framework, Rasjidi scrutinizes the Christian principles of respecting other faiths through Christian congresses and literature, aiming to address social problems. Since Rasjidi, in many of his works, has been dedicated to clarifying problems concerning Muslim-Christian relationships, this article shall be an interesting topic in this research to know how Rasjidi tries to explain the relationship between Islam and Christianity in Indonesia.
